Ashes Debate Podcast: England outplayed by Nathan Lyon at Edgbaston

Image: Nathan Lyon claimed a five-wicket haul in the fourth innings of a Test for just the second time.

Dominic Cork joined Charles Colvile and Bob Willis on the Ashes Debate to pick through England's thumping loss to Australia in the first Ashes Test at Edgbaston.

Despite admitting England were outplayed, Dominic felt that aside from Steve Smith and Virat Kohli not many batsmen would have been able to defend against spinner Nathan Lyon.

After Jason Roy was bowled dancing down the wicket to Lyon, Bob and Dominic felt the opener should retain his place at the top of order for the next Test match at Lord's.
